Student & Customer Support:

  • Serve as the primary point of contact via phone email and in person for Workforce Development

  • Provideaccurateinformationregardingprograms registration policies and procedures

  • Assiststudents and organizations with registration basic advising scheduling questions and billing concerns

  • Conduct basic assessments todeterminecustomer needs and route to appropriate staff or functional areas

  • Collect and escalate concerns as needed to ensuretimelyresolution

Workforce Development & Program Support:

  • Provide administrative support to Workforce Development programs and instructional staff

  • Prepare student completion letters certificates and related documentation

  • Schedule arrange andfacilitatetesting and exam proctoring as needed

  • Distribute certifications and support course completion activities

  • Ensure classrooms are physically prepared for instruction and provide materials to instructors

Records Data & Administrative Operations:

  • Create process andmaintainconfidential student records files correspondence and billing information

  • Completeaccuratedata entry and record maintenance in Colleague and other college systems

  • Prepare and update materials for internal and external communications

  • Order andmaintainoffice supplies and equipment when applicable

  • Schedule appointments return customer phone calls andassistwith departmental projects

Collaboration & Institutional Support:

  • Support college and department events such as orientations meetings and community engagements

  • Display a cooperative professional attitude while working with staff at all levels

  • Prepare recommendations for improvements based on policies procedures and prior experience

  • Convey by words and action the values expected by CWI

  • Perform other duties as assigned

Work Environment & Scheduling:

  • This positions schedule may vary based on college needs includingpossible eveningand weekend coverage

  • Schedule adjustments may be adhoc or permanent depending on operational requirements

WhatWereLooking For:

  • High school diploma or equivalent

  • Minimum of two (2) years of administrative assistant or customer service experience in a professional environment

  • Exceptional customer service and interpersonal skills

  • Proficiencyin Microsoft Office applications and modern telephone etiquette

  • Strong verbal and written communication skills with a typing speed of at least 50 words per minute

  • Ability to handle sensitive and confidential information with discretion

  • Ability to interpret and apply information from manuals policies and procedures

  • Ability to draft original instructions reports and business correspondence
